Meet Justin!

Hello I’m Justin Parker, the founder and owner of Parker Film House! I’m originally from New Orleans, Louisiana. I’ve also had a passion for film from the first time I picked up a phone or a camera. I was always the family photographer and was a camera operator at church where we would turn in the tapes to COX Cable to air on TV every Sunday. In 2013, I moved to Texas where I spent the rest of my childhood and in high school I played football and was the sports editor for our yearbook.

After high school, I joined the United States Navy and served as a Public Affairs Officer onboard the USS Constitution in Boston, MA and Naval Station Newport in Rhode Island. While in Boston, I covered high-profile events such as Boston Celtics games, New England Patriots games, Boston Red Sox games, underways, and City of Boston parades to name a few. After leaving the Navy, I went back to school to dive deeper into my passion for film. Most recently, I worked Super Bowl LIX in my hometown of New Orleans and had the incredible opportunity to perform in the Apple Music Halftime Show alongside Kendrick Lamar and SZA. Additionally, I recently worked on a show now on A&E Network called “The Mother Flip”.

In 2024, I founded Parker Film House with hopes to bring video production services to Austin as I have a deep commitment to storytelling and visual excellence. The videos we produce at Parker Film House are aimed to bring stories to life and creating a cinematic memory that will last forever.
